

Hi-Vis Stud Sensor Depth range of up to 3/4" (19mm) through drywall Stud center-finding accuracy by marking both edges of stud 1/8" (3mm) for wood, 1/4" (6mm) for metal Shock-resistant, water-resistant (but not water-proof) body No difference in the function on surfaces covered with wallpaper or fabric unless the coverings used contain metallic foil or fibers
